## Releases

Graphtide releases ship every second Tuesday. The on-call engineer tags the commit, runs the Brindlewood pipeline, and verifies the rendered dependency graph snapshots match the golden set before publishing. Never publish with failing snapshot diffs, even trivial ones. Publishing requires signing the artifact bundle, and the release signing key is provided below for that step.

signing key of fafog-yahop = bky13_bboaNr7jtdAGv

### Changelog — Fennel Sidecar 2.8.0

Heads up: we changed a bunch of defaults in the metrics-aggregation sidecar. Flush interval is shorter, histogram buckets got saner, and the scrape buffer no longer balloons on chatty pods. Most teams won't notice anything except lower memory. If you pinned old values you're unaffected, but everyone else picks these up on next rollout. For the release notes, the new default configuration ships as follows.

service settings:
ralael:
  pin: 7453
  tenant: zorath
  seal: seal_087806e4
  metrics_host: metrics.ralael.paliqworks.example
  standby_team: fraath
  escalation: praok-istiel
  nonce: 10e083

Quick heads-up on Pinwheel UI versioning: we cut a minor release every sprint, and anything touching component props needs a changeset file in the PR. No changeset, no merge — the bot will nag you. Majors are rare and go through the design council first. The full policy, with examples of what counts as breaking, lives on the internal page below.

wiki page, bahip-yahip: https://grafana.qirvanlabs.corp/browse/display/projects/cc3a1b9dbfc9